1970s Lea Stein Multicolored Bow Tie Brooch

About the Item

Brooches Are The New Hot Accessory This Season And We've Got You Covered! Circa 1970's, this Lea Stein bow tie brooch features a gorgeous glitter flake effect in burgundy, orange and a cool blue/grey. Shaped into the perfect structured bow tie, this brooch is 100% celluloid and Made in Paris, France. Note: Along with her husband, Fernand, Stein developed an innovative technique of layering thin cellulose sheets and then laminating the piece to allow for great variety in color and texture. Reference: European Designer Jewelry by Ginger Moro, pp. 105-109.
